Error analysis of splitting methods for semilinear evolution equations

Masahito Ohta, Takiko Sasaki (2017)

Applications of Mathematics

We consider a Strang-type splitting method for an abstract semilinear evolution equation t u = A u + F ( u ) . Roughly speaking, the splitting method is a time-discretization approximation based on the decomposition of the operators A and F . Particularly, the Strang method is a popular splitting method and is known to be convergent at a second order rate for some particular ODEs and PDEs. Error estimates for external approximation of ordinary differential equations and the superconvergence property

Teresa Regińska (1988)

Aplikace matematiky

A pointwise error estimate and an estimate in norm are obtained for a class of external methods approximating boundary value problems. Dependence of a superconvergence phenomenon on the external approximation method is studied. In this general framework, superconvergence at the knot points for piecewise polynomial external methods is established.

Erweiterung des G -Stabilitätsbegriffes auf die Klasse der linearen Mehrschrittblockverfahren.

Reiner Vanselow (1983)

Aplikace matematiky

In der vorliegenden Arbeit wird der G -Stabilitätsbegriff von Dahlquist, der die Grundlage für Stabilitätsuntersuchungen bei linearen Mehrschrittverfahren zur Lösung nichtlinearet Anfangswertaufgaben bildet, auf die Klasse der linearen Mehrschrittblockverfahren übertragen. Es wird nachgewiesen, das Blockverfahren, die in diesem Sinne stabil sind, höchstens die Konsistenzordnung 2 haben können.

Estimates for Principal Lyapunov Exponents: A Survey

Janusz Mierczyński (2014)

Nonautonomous Dynamical Systems

This is a survey of known results on estimating the principal Lyapunov exponent of a timedependent linear differential equation possessing some monotonicity properties. Equations considered are mainly strongly cooperative systems of ordinary differential equations and parabolic partial differential equations of second order. The estimates are given either in terms of the principal (dominant) eigenvalue of some derived time-independent equation or in terms of the parameters of the equation itself....
